Global Terracotta Cladding Market (USD Million), 2021 - 2031
In the year 2024, the Global Terracotta Cladding Market was valued at USD 256,308.76 million. The size of this market is expected to increase to USD 406,220.86 million by the year 2031, while growing at a Compounded Annual Growth Rate (CAGR) of 6.8%.
The global terracotta cladding market has witnessed significant growth in recent years, driven by the increasing demand for sustainable and aesthetically pleasing building materials. Terracotta cladding, made from natural clay, offers numerous benefits such as durability, thermal insulation, and low maintenance requirements. As sustainability becomes a key focus in the construction industry, terracotta cladding has emerged as a preferred choice for architects and developers seeking environmentally friendly solutions.
One of the key drivers of the terracotta cladding market is the growing emphasis on energy efficiency in buildings. Terracotta's natural thermal properties help regulate indoor temperatures, reducing the need for excessive heating or cooling and thereby lowering energy consumption. Additionally, terracotta's ability to withstand extreme weather conditions makes it a durable choice for building exteriors, contributing to long-term sustainability.
The aesthetic appeal of terracotta cladding has contributed to its widespread adoption in architectural design. The material offers versatility in terms of colors, textures, and shapes, allowing architects to create visually stunning facades that enhance the overall appeal of buildings. This aesthetic versatility, combined with its sustainable properties, has fueled the demand for terracotta cladding in both residential and commercial construction projects worldwide.
Despite the numerous advantages of terracotta cladding, the market faces challenges such as high initial costs and limited awareness among consumers. Addressing these challenges requires concerted efforts from manufacturers to innovate cost-effective solutions and educate consumers about the long-term benefits of terracotta cladding. Overall, the global terracotta cladding market is poised for continued growth as sustainability and design aesthetics remain top priorities in the construction industry.

Global Terracotta Cladding Market, Segmentation by Cladding Type
The Global Terracotta Cladding Market has been segmented by Cladding Type into Rainscreen Cladding, EIFS Cladding, and Siding (Horizontal and Vertical) Cladding.
The global terracotta cladding market is categorized into three major types based on cladding techniques: Rainscreen Cladding, EIFS Cladding, and Siding (Horizontal and Vertical) Cladding. Each of these categories represents a distinct method of application, offering specific advantages in terms of aesthetics, functionality, and structural protection. The segmentation helps in understanding the varied uses of terracotta cladding across different construction and architectural requirements.
Rainscreen cladding is one of the most widely used systems in modern construction, particularly for high-rise buildings and commercial structures. It is designed to act as a protective outer layer that shields the building from harsh weather conditions while allowing ventilation to prevent moisture buildup. Rainscreen cladding consists of an outer panel, a ventilated cavity, and an inner supporting structure, ensuring effective drainage of rainwater and minimizing water penetration. The use of terracotta in rainscreen cladding enhances the system’s durability and aesthetic appeal, as terracotta is known for its natural resilience, fire resistance, and ability to regulate indoor temperature. Additionally, rainscreen cladding reduces thermal bridging, improving the energy efficiency of buildings by maintaining a stable indoor climate. Architects and builders often prefer this system for its combination of functional benefits and design flexibility, as terracotta panels are available in various textures, colors, and finishes.
Another important segment is EIFS (Exterior Insulation and Finish System) cladding, which integrates thermal insulation with a decorative façade to improve energy efficiency. EIFS cladding typically consists of multiple layers, including insulation boards, a reinforced base coat, and a textured finish coat, often made of terracotta. This system is particularly popular in regions with extreme weather conditions, as it provides superior thermal insulation, reducing the need for additional heating or cooling. Terracotta’s natural thermal properties further enhance the insulation capabilities of EIFS cladding, making it an eco-friendly and cost-effective option for both residential and commercial buildings. Moreover, EIFS cladding is lightweight and flexible, allowing architects to create intricate designs without adding excessive weight to the building’s structure. The ability to mimic traditional masonry while offering modern insulation benefits makes this type of cladding highly attractive for contemporary architectural projects.
The final category in the segmentation is Siding (Horizontal and Vertical) Cladding, which refers to the arrangement of terracotta panels in either horizontal or vertical orientation. This type of cladding is commonly used in both residential and commercial buildings, offering a visually appealing façade with structural benefits. Horizontal siding is a traditional choice, providing a sleek and uniform appearance, often resembling wooden or stone exteriors. Vertical siding, on the other hand, is gaining popularity for its modern and dynamic look, enhancing the height and visual interest of a building. Both horizontal and vertical terracotta cladding options contribute to improved weather resistance and durability, as they protect the building’s exterior from moisture, wind, and temperature fluctuations. Additionally, terracotta’s natural ability to resist UV rays prevents fading, ensuring long-term aesthetic appeal with minimal maintenance.
Overall, the segmentation of the global terracotta cladding market into rainscreen cladding, EIFS cladding, and siding cladding highlights the versatility of this material in construction. Each cladding type offers distinct benefits, from enhanced energy efficiency and moisture control to aesthetic flexibility and long-term durability. This classification helps industry stakeholders, including architects, contractors, and developers, choose the most suitable cladding solution based on project requirements, climate conditions, and design preferences. As the demand for sustainable and aesthetically pleasing building materials continues to rise, terracotta cladding is expected to remain a preferred choice across various architectural applications.
Global Terracotta Cladding Market, Segmentation by Material
The Global Terracotta Cladding Market has been segmented by Material into Natural Clay Terracotta, Ceramic Terracotta, and Porcelain Terracotta.
The segmentation of the Global Terracotta Cladding Market by material categorizes the market into three primary types: Natural Clay Terracotta, Ceramic Terracotta, and Porcelain Terracotta. Each of these materials has distinct characteristics, applications, and advantages that influence their adoption in construction and architectural projects.
Natural Clay Terracotta represents the most traditional form of terracotta cladding, crafted from natural clay that is shaped and then kiln-fired to achieve its final form. This type of terracotta is known for its earthy tones, rich texture, and exceptional durability. It has been used for centuries in architectural design due to its natural aesthetic appeal and ability to withstand environmental conditions. One of the significant advantages of natural clay terracotta is its sustainability, as it is composed of natural raw materials that have minimal environmental impact. Additionally, it offers excellent thermal insulation properties, helping regulate indoor temperatures and improve energy efficiency in buildings. Natural clay terracotta is widely used in heritage restorations, contemporary facades, and high-end architectural projects where authenticity and a timeless appearance are key considerations.
Ceramic Terracotta is another important segment within the terracotta cladding market, distinguished by its refined manufacturing process and enhanced durability. Ceramic terracotta is typically made by processing natural clay with additional minerals and firing it at higher temperatures to create a more uniform and resilient material. This segment is popular due to its versatility in design, as ceramic terracotta can be produced in a wide range of colors, textures, and finishes. Architects and designers often prefer ceramic terracotta for projects that require both aesthetic flexibility and strong weather resistance. Unlike natural clay terracotta, which retains a more organic and rustic look, ceramic terracotta can be customized with glazes and coatings to achieve modern, sleek finishes. This makes it an excellent choice for commercial buildings, urban developments, and public infrastructure where both durability and visual appeal are critical.
Porcelain Terracotta, the third category, represents the most technologically advanced form of terracotta cladding. It is manufactured using refined clay and fired at extremely high temperatures, resulting in a dense, non-porous, and highly durable material. Porcelain terracotta is renowned for its superior strength, low water absorption, and resistance to extreme weather conditions, making it ideal for both exterior and interior applications. One of the key advantages of porcelain terracotta is its ability to replicate the appearance of natural stone, wood, or other high-end materials while maintaining the benefits of terracotta, such as lightweight construction and ease of installation. This type of cladding is often used in modern architectural projects, including skyscrapers, luxury residences, and commercial buildings where both performance and aesthetics are essential. Additionally, porcelain terracotta is resistant to staining, fading, and chemical damage, making it a low-maintenance option for long-term use.

Global Terracotta Cladding Market, Segmentation by Geography
In this report, the Global Terracotta Cladding Market has been segmented by Geography into five regions; North America, Europe, Asia Pacific, Middle East and Africa and Latin America.
Global Terracotta Cladding Market Share (%), by Geographical Region, 2024
The global terracotta cladding market has been segmented by geography into five major regions: North America, Europe, Asia Pacific, the Middle East and Africa, and Latin America.
North America holds a significant share in the terracotta cladding market owing to the growing demand for sustainable building materials and increasing renovation activities in the region. Moreover, stringent regulations regarding energy efficiency and green building standards are further propelling the market growth in this region.
In Europe, the terracotta cladding market is driven by the rising adoption of green construction practices and the growing focus on reducing carbon emissions. Countries like Germany, the UK, and France are witnessing substantial growth in the market due to government initiatives promoting sustainable building practices.
The Asia Pacific region is expected to register significant growth in the terracotta cladding market due to rapid urbanization, infrastructural development, and increasing disposable income in countries like China, India, and Japan. Additionally, the shift towards eco-friendly construction materials is fueling market growth in this region.
The Middle East and Africa region is witnessing steady growth in the terracotta cladding market, driven by the increasing construction activities in countries like the UAE, Saudi Arabia, and South Africa. Government investments in infrastructure projects and a growing focus on sustainable development are contributing to market expansion.
In Latin America, the terracotta cladding market is experiencing growth due to the rising demand for aesthetically pleasing and durable building materials. Countries like Brazil, Mexico, and Argentina are witnessing significant market growth driven by urbanization and the construction of commercial and residential buildings.

Color Consistency Challenges: Color consistency is a crucial aspect in the global terracotta cladding market, presenting both challenges and opportunities for manufacturers and consumers alike. Terracotta cladding, renowned for its aesthetic appeal and durability, relies heavily on maintaining consistent color across batches to ensure uniformity in architectural projects. However, achieving this consistency poses significant challenges due to various factors such as raw material variations, firing processes, and environmental influences.
One of the primary challenges faced by manufacturers is sourcing raw materials with consistent properties. Terracotta, primarily made from clay, can vary in composition depending on its geological source. Variations in mineral content and impurities can affect the color outcome after firing, leading to inconsistencies in the final product. Additionally, fluctuations in the firing process, including temperature and kiln atmosphere, can result in color variations among batches.
